The Denver Guild of the Catholic Medical Association (Denver-CMA) upholds the teaching of the Catholic Church on all medical and ethical concerns. Each member practices this teaching and cherishes life from conception to natural death. In all levels of patient care, the members are attentive to the dignity of each human person.
